The Armed Police Sub Inspector (APSI) post is one of the most respected uniformed service positions recruited through the Kerala Public Service Commission. Known for its authority, discipline, and leadership role, the Armed Police Sub Inspector exam attracts thousands of serious aspirants every year. With expectations building around the Armed Police Sub Inspector Kerala PSC 2026 recruitment, this is the right time to understand the exam clearly and begin focused preparation.
Armed Police Sub Inspectors mainly serve in Armed Police Battalions and are responsible for maintaining internal security, crowd control, disaster management duties, and leading armed police units. The role demands both mental sharpness and physical fitness, making the selection process highly competitive.

Selection Process & Exam Pattern
The Armed Police Sub Inspector selection process generally includes:
1. Written Examination
- OMR-based objective test
- Subjects include:
- General Knowledge & Kerala GK
- Indian Constitution
- Current Affairs
- Arithmetic & Mental Ability
- General Knowledge & Kerala GK
Questions are increasingly application-oriented, especially from Kerala-related topics.
2. Physical Measurement Test (PMT)
- Height, chest (for men), and physical standards as prescribed
3. Physical Efficiency Test (PET)
- Events like running, long jump, high jump, shot put, etc.
- PET is qualifying but crucial for selection
4. Medical Examination
- Final fitness verification
Important Topics for APSI 2026 Preparation
Aspirants should focus on:
- Kerala history, renaissance, and administration
- Indian Constitution (fundamental rights, duties, governance)
- Arithmetic speed practice
- Mental ability and logical reasoning
- Current affairs related to security, governance, and Kerala
Balanced preparation for the written exam + physical fitness is essential.
